Usual Welding Problems





The stability of welded frameworks is substantially influenced by the presence of issues that can endanger their performance and safety and security. Usual welding issues consist of porosity, incomplete fusion, undercutting, and slag inclusions, each of which can badly impact the general strength and sturdiness of welded joints.




Porosity occurs when gas bubbles are trapped in the weld steel, leading to decreased tensile toughness. Incomplete fusion occurs when the weld steel does not effectively bond with the base metal, resulting in weak joints susceptible to failing.


Various other problems, such as too much spatter and misalignment, can additionally add to structural weak points. Determining and attending to these flaws throughout the welding process is important to guarantee the integrity of the final framework. Awareness of these usual welding issues is vital for designers and assessors to keep the integrity of bonded frameworks and make certain long-term safety and performance.

Assessment Strategies and Standards



Reliable inspection methods and requirements are important parts of keeping the integrity of welded frameworks. Typical assessment strategies consist of aesthetic assessment, ultrasonic screening, radiographic testing, and magnetic particle testing.


Aesthetic examination is frequently the initial step, enabling assessors to recognize surface area problems such as cracks or incorrect bead shapes. Ultrasonic testing utilizes high-frequency sound waves to discover inner defects, while radiographic screening makes use of X-rays or gamma rays to expose covert variances within the weld. Magnetic particle screening is effective for detecting surface area and near-surface problems in ferromagnetic products.


Criteria play an important role in assisting these examination procedures, with companies such as the American Welding Culture (AWS) and the International Organization for Standardization (ISO) giving detailed standards. Compliance with these criteria not only guarantees the quality of welds yet also promotes depend on amongst stakeholders in the architectural stability of the completed product. Following established assessment methods and criteria is basic to accomplishing durable and trustworthy bonded structures.
